How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Aurora Hills?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Aurora Hills Studio Apartments | $1,404 | $815 | $1,920 |
| Aurora Hills 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,506 | $799 | $2,711 |
Aurora Hills 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,896 | $1,099 | $3,011 |
| Aurora Hills 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,585 | $1,850 | $4,364 |
| Aurora Hills 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,902 | $2,032 | $4,572 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Aurora Hills Apartments
What is a cheap apartment in Aurora Hills?
A cheap apartment is any apartment up to the 30% percentile of cost for the area, which in Aurora Hills is under $895.
What is the price of a cheap apartment in Aurora Hills?
The cheapest apartment in Aurora Hills is Edge at Fitzsimons which is listed at $1,064, while the average apartment in Aurora Hills costs $1,690.
What types of apartments are the cheapest in Aurora Hills?
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 100 regular apartments in Aurora Hills that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.
